The ICOS Blockade Bioassays are bioluminescent cell-based assays used to measure the potency and stability of ligands or antibodies that bind and block ICOS/ICOSL. ICOS (CD278) binds to its ligand ICOSL (B7-H2, CD275), which is constitutively expressed on B cells, monocytes and dendritic cells, and can be induced on endothelial and epithelial cells during inflammation. ICOS co-stimulation induces the production of effector T cell cytokines such as interferon (IFN)-gamma, interleukin (IL)-4 and IL-10.The ICOS Blockade Bioassay reflects the mechanism of action (MOA) of biologics designed to block the interaction of ICOS with its ligand, ICOSL.
